MIRA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:MIRA) Short Interest Down 76.0% in June

MIRA Pharmaceuticals, Inc. (NASDAQ:MIRAGet Free Report) was the recipient of a large decrease in short interest in the month of June. As of June 30th, there was short interest totalling 15,600 shares, a decrease of 76.0% from the June 15th total of 64,900 shares. Approximately 0.2% of the shares of the stock are sold short. Based on an average trading volume of 111,400 shares, the days-to-cover ratio is presently 0.1 days.

MIRA Pharmaceuticals Company Profile

MIRA Pharmaceuticals, Inc operates as a pre-clinical-stage pharmaceutical development company with two neuroscience programs targeting a range of neurologic and neuropsychiatric disorders. The company holds exclusive U.S., Canadian, and Mexican rights for Ketamir-2, a patent pending oral ketamine analog under investigation to deliver ultra-rapid antidepressant effects for individuals battling treatment-resistant depression, major depressive disorder with suicidal ideation, and post-traumatic stress disorder.
